Metal Ceiling Tiles are panels crafted primarily from metals like galvanised iron (GI) steel or aluminium, designed for suspended ceiling systems. These tiles come in sizes, with standard dimensions often including 595 x 595mm panels with a thickness of around 0.5mm and 0.7 mm. They are produced to fit modular grid ceilings, offering strength and design flexibility.

Overview of Traditional Ceiling Options

Gypsum Ceiling Tiles are made from incombustible gypsum material, available in square tiles or rectangular boards. At Amazone By Furnitech, our Gypsum Ceiling Tiles are recognised for their fire-safe core, temperature-friendly aluminium foil backing, and easy installation on T-grid systems. They come in white, with various stylish PVC design options and sizes ranging from 595 x 595mm to 2400 x 1200mm.

Wooden Ceilings

Wooden ceilings offer a warm, natural aesthetic highly valued in residential and luxury commercial interiors. Wood generally requires more maintenance and is susceptible to moisture and termite damage, factors critical to consider in humid climates.

POP (Plaster of Paris) Ceilings

POP ceilings are favoured for their smooth finishes and design versatility, often used in decorative applications. However, POP can be prone to cracking over time and may require more frequent maintenance compared to Metal Ceiling Tiles or Gypsum Ceiling Tiles options.

Comparative Analysis

Aesthetics

Metal Ceiling Tiles provide versatile design options with contemporary finishes, with classic white colour and size such as 595 x 595mm, available in various textures, including perforated and plain textures to improve acoustics. Their sleek and modern look suits commercial and industrial interiors well. Gypsum Ceiling Tiles offer clean, white surfaces with multiple design options, allowing for elegant, fire-resistant ceilings. Wood ceilings provide an unmatched natural warmth and texture, inviting customisation, but may be limited in moisture-prone spaces. POP ceilings excel in decorative moulding and smooth finishes, ideal for classical or ornate interiors, but with less design flexibility in terms of modular installation.

Durability

Metal Ceiling Tiles from Amazone By Furnitech demonstrate excellent durability. GI steel and aluminium construction provides high resistance to moisture, fire, and impact. Our Metal Ceiling Tiles solutions exhibit longevity with moisture and sag resistance, capable of withstanding up to 96% relative humidity. By contrast, Gypsum Ceiling Tiles offer fire safety and durability, low maintenance, yet are more vulnerable to prolonged moisture exposure. Wooden ceilings, while strong, generally perform less well against fire and moisture without significant treatment. POP ceilings tend to suffer from cracking and wear over time, especially in damp conditions.

Maintenance Requirements

Metal Ceiling Tiles require minimal maintenance; they resist moisture staining, are easily cleaned with damp cloths, and do not sag or warp over time, making them suitable for long-term applications in challenging environments. Gypsum Ceiling Tiles also offer low maintenance, but can be damaged by excessive moisture, leading to replacement needs over time. Wooden ceilings necessitate regular treatments for moisture, termites, and wear. POP ceilings, prone to cracks and discolouration, demand frequent repairs and repainting. Situations Favouring Traditional Ceiling Materials

Traditional materials like Gypsum Ceiling Tiles, wood, or POP remain preferable when stylistic or traditional aesthetics dominate the design brief. Gypsum Ceiling Tiles excel in residential or quiet office environments, valuing acoustic control with decent fire safety but less exposure to moisture. Wood ceilings are favoured where warmth, luxury, and natural material aesthetics are paramount, provided environmental factors allow. POP ceilings suit decorative, ornamental, or curved ceiling shapes in classic or bespoke interiors, but require acceptance of higher maintenance.
